Introduction
Steels containing carbon as the major alloying element are referred as
carbon steels. They may also consist of up to 1.2% of manganese and 0.4% of silicon, as well as other alloying elements such as chromium, aluminium, molybdenum, and copper in small quantities.
The following datasheet gives an overview of the AISI 1046 carbon steel.
Chemical Composition
The chemical composition of the AISI 1046 carbon steel is tabulated
below.
Element |
Content
(%) |
Iron, Fe |
98.41 - 98.88 |
Manganese, Mn |
0.70 - 1.0 |
Carbon, C |
0.420 - 0.50 |
Sulfur, S |
≤ 0.050 |
Phosphorous, P |
≤ 0.040 |

Mechanical Properties
The mechanical properties of the cold drawn AISI 1046 carbon steel are given
in the following table.
Properties |
Metric |
Imperial |
Tensile strength |
650 MPa |
94300 psi |
Yield strength |
545 MPa |
79000 psi |
Bulk modulus (typical for steel) |
140 GPa |
20300 ksi |
Shear modulus (typical for steel) |
80.0 GPa |
11600 ksi |
Elastic modulus |
190-210 GPa |
27557-30458 ksi |
Poisson's ratio |
0.27-0.30 |
0.27-0.30 |
Elongation at break (in 50 mm) |
12% |
12% |
Reduction of area |
35% |
35% |
Hardness, Brinell |
187 |
187 |
Hardness, Knoop (converted from Brinell
hardness) |
209 |
209 |
Hardness, Rockwell B (converted from Brinell
hardness) |
90 |
90 |
Hardness, Rockwell C (converted from Brinell
hardness. Value below normal HRC range, for comparison purposes only) |
10 |
10 |
Hardness, Vickers (converted from Brinell
hardness) |
196 |
196 |
Machinability (based on AISI 1212 steel. as 100
machinability.) |
55 |
55 |
Thermal Properties
The following table shows thermal properties of the AISI 1046 carbon
steel.
Properties |
Metric |
Imperial |
Thermal expansion co-efficient (@
0-100°C/32-212°F) |
11.5 µm/m°C |
6.39 µin/in°F |
Thermal conductivity |
49.8 W/mK |
346 BTU in/hr.ft².°F |
Other Designations
Other designations that are equivalent to the AISI 1046 carbon steel
include:
- ASTM A29
- ASTM A510
- ASTM A576
- ASTM A830
- SAE J1397
- SAE J403
- SAE J412
- SAE J414
